Specific details on test material used for the study:
- Name of test material : (2-methoxyphenyl)methanol
- Common name : 2-Methoxybenzyl alcohol
- Molecular formula : C8H10O2
- Molecular weight : 138.165 g/mol
- Smiles notation : O(c1c(cccc1)CO)C
- InChl : 1S/C8H10O2/c1-10-8-5-3-2-4-7(8)6-9/h2-5,9H,6H2,1H3
- Substance type: Organic
- Physical state: Liquid
Key result
Boiling pt.:
249 °C
Decomposition:
no
Remarks on result:
other: No other detail available
Conclusions:
Boiling point of chemical (2-methoxyphenyl) methanol is determine to be 249 Deg C.
